The ELECTRO HARDWARE MMX1502M12MSC-1 is a male-male hex circuit board standoff designed to create fixed spacing between PCBs, panels, and chassis in electronic assemblies. Built to metric dimensions, it features an M4 x 0.7 thread size on both ends and a 3.5 mm overall body length. The hexagonal body profile measures 6 mm width across flats, allowing standard hex tooling for secure, torque-controlled installation. Manufactured from Grade 2 steel with a zinc-plated finish, this standoff meets the QQ-S-633 federal specification for plated steel fasteners. It is suitable for use in control boards, electronics enclosures, and circuit board mounting applications common in HVAC equipment, electrical panels, and industrial controls.
This standoff is used wherever a male-threaded post is needed on both ends to accept a nut or thread into a tapped hole on both sides of an assembly. Typical applications include PCB-to-panel mounting, board stacking, and component-level field repairs on control boards found in residential and light commercial HVAC systems, electrical enclosures, and automation equipment. The metric M4 thread makes it appropriate for equipment manufactured to metric fastener standards. Its compact 3.5 mm body length suits tight-clearance PCB assemblies where minimal board-to-surface spacing is required.

Installation is typically performed by electronics technicians or field service engineers working on control board assemblies. De-energize all equipment and discharge any stored capacitive energy before handling circuit boards or replacing board hardware. Use an appropriately sized hex driver or wrench on the 6 mm hex body to avoid rounding the flats. Do not overtighten — apply only enough torque to seat the standoff firmly without stressing the PCB substrate.
